I bought a marinade at the store not realizing marinades are not typical for bbq brisket. The marinade was similar to this recipe but I have added ketchup and steak sauce after reading this. After letting the brisket marinade overnight I seared it on the grill. While it was searing I cut up potatoes into large chunks and put them at the bottom of a large pot. I then placed the seared brisket on top of this. I poured in the marinade on top of the brisket and then added beef broth till it covered the potatoes. I allowed it to cook until tender; about 5 hours. I think it would have been even better if I had let it cook a couple more hours but we were hungry. I thought that the potatoes were not going to be very good this way but my husband thought they were good when he stole a bite out of the pot.
